The average lifespan of a Poitevin is between 10-12 years.
Poitevins should be brushed at least once a week and bathed every 2-3 months.
Poitevins are generally healthy, but can be prone to hip dysplasia and ear infections.
No, Poitevins are an active breed and require a large space to run and play. They are not suitable for apartment living.
A Poitevin can grow up to 65-72 cm in height.
